Is there a way to add the SIGNATURE to the link description? Based on the documentation it seems that only the TITLE can be included? I am considering using the signature to store a custom 4-CHAR ID ported from my current system and would like to have it visible as part of the link.
Example:
[[denote:yymmddThhmmss][#### Title of Note]], where #### is the SIGNATURE
